What’s Inside a Crochet Tulip Kit?
Understanding what a Crochet Tulip Kit includes can be incredibly helpful, especially for beginners who may not have all the necessary supplies at home. Typically, a kit will contain:
-
Yarn: A selection of yarn in colors such as red, yellow, pink, and green, simulating the vibrant hues found in real tulip flowers. Quality kits often include high-quality cotton or wool yarn that provides a satisfying texture and durability.
-
Crochet Hook: A crochet hook that is perfectly sized for the included yarn to ensure even tension and ease of use.
-
Pattern: A detailed, easy-to-follow pattern that guides you through each step of the tulip creation process. These patterns are usually designed to accommodate beginners with clear instructions and illustrations.
-
Stuffing Material: A soft filling to help your tulip maintain its shape and add a realistic volume.
-
Needle and Thread: Necessary for assembling and sewing the various parts of your tulip together.
Some kits may offer additional tools like stitch markers or small scissors, providing even more convenience.
The Joy of Creating Crochet Tulips
There is something deeply satisfying about the process of creating a tulip from yarn. As your project takes shape, you can experience a sense of accomplishment that stems from transforming simple materials into a work of art. Let’s break down the process step by step:
1. Preparing Your Workspace
Before diving into your new project, take some time to set up a comfortable and organized workspace. A quiet corner with good lighting and a comfortable chair is ideal. Keep your supplies within easy reach and consider using a small basket or box to contain your yarn and tools. This organization prevents frustration and helps maintain an enjoyable crafting session.
2. Starting with the Basics
The first step in most tulip crochet patterns involves making the flower’s petals. Using the yarn and hook provided, you’ll begin by creating a series of chain stitches, which form the foundation of your petal design. The pattern will guide you through each stitch, gradually forming the foundation of multiple petals. As you repeat the steps for each petal, you may notice your stitches becoming more consistent and your confidence growing—a rewarding aspect of skill development.
3. Shaping Your Petals
Once the basic shape is complete, the next step is creating the curvature of the petals to mimic the natural form of a tulip. This is where the stuffing material comes into play. Carefully add stuffing to your petals, shaping them as you go to achieve a lifelike appearance. This stage requires patience, as the delicate nature of the work can require adjustments and finesse to get the look just right.
4. Crafting the Stem and Leaves
With the flower head complete, attention then turns to the stem and leaves. The pattern will provide options for varying textures and thicknesses, allowing crochets to experiment with different techniques to create realistic greenery. Using the green yarn, you’ll crochet around a wire or stiff string, offering structural support to keep the flower standing tall.
Creating the leaves involves using basic crochet stitches and widening techniques to build out from the center vein. Sew these leaves into position on the stem, adjusting for a natural appearance. Again, stiffness or flexible wires can be inserted into the leaves to retain their shape and position.
5. Bringing It All Together
Finally, the individual parts of your tulip are ready to be assembled. Using your needle and thread, sew the petals together around the base, creating the flower’s full, layered appearance. Attach petals to the stem, and your crochet tulip comes to life!
